下面这个和java结果一样了。static void Main(string[] args)

{

string input = "3500000112345620141118050554";

string output = GetMd5Hash(input);

Console.WriteLine(output);

Console.ReadLine();

}

static string GetMd5Hash(string input)

{

MD5 md5 = new MD5CryptoServiceProvider();

byte[] data = md5.ComputeHash(Encoding.UTF8.GetBytes(input));

StringBuilder sBuilder = new StringBuilder();

for (int i = 0; i

{

sBuilder.Append(data[i].ToString("x2"));

}

return sBuilder.ToString();

}

c md5加密 和java不一样_C#的MD5加密为什么和JAVA的加密出来的结果不一样?相关推荐

  1. C语言与Java怎么沟通_c语言初学指针,对于java面向对象的初理解

    最近在看关于c语言的指针,学习下,发现指针原来运用理解成其实可以抽象出我们java的面向对象封装,地址--> 对象或变量,先看一段代码: public class Cat { public St ...

  2. Java三行代码搞定MD5加密

    Java三行代码搞定MD5加密 https://www.dexcoder.com/selfly/article/4026 public class MD5Test {public static voi ...

  3. java加盐_Java中MD5加密加盐算法

    前俩天项目组需要做一个密码的加密加盐操作,无意中在网上看到一个对应的加密加盐算法,特意在此做一个记录 import java.security.MessageDigest; import java.u ...

  4. 常用加密算法的Java实现(一) ——单向加密算法MD5和SHA

    1.Java的安全体系架构 1.1           Java的安全体系架构介绍 Java中为安全框架提供类和接口.JDK 安全 API 是 Java 编程语言的核心 API,位于 java.sec ...

  5. Java的MessageDigest类、MD5算法

    什么是MD5算法 MD5讯息摘要演算法(英语:MD5 Message-Digest Algorithm),一种被广泛使用的密码杂凑函数,可以产生出一个128位元(16位元组)的散列值(hash val ...

  6. android登录加密传输,android环境下两种md5加密方式(示例代码)

    在平时开发过程中,MD5加密是一个比較经常使用的算法,最常见的使用场景就是在帐号注冊时,用户输入的password经md5加密后,传输至server保存起来.尽管md5加密经经常使用.可是md5的加密 ...

  7. Java 加解密技术之 MD5

    序 上一篇文章中,介绍了最基础的编码方式 - - BASE64,也简单的提了一下编码的原理.这篇文章继续加解密的系列,当然也是介绍比较基础的加密方式 - - MD5,MD5 属于单向加密算法,是不可逆 ...

  8. delphi7aes加密解密与java互转_惊呆了!不改一行Java代码竟然就能轻松解决敏感信息加解密|原创

    前言 出于安全考虑,现需要将数据库的中敏感信息加密存储到数据库中,但是正常业务交互还是需要使用明文数据,所以查询返回我们还需要经过相应的解密才能返回给调用方. ❝ ps:日常开发中,我们要有一定的安全 ...

  9. java的rsa作用_java 中RSA的方式实现非对称加密的实例

    java 中rsa的方式实现非对称加密的实例 rsa通俗理解: 你只要去想:既然是加密,那肯定是不希望别人知道我的消息,所以只有我才能解密,所以可得出公钥负责加密,私钥负责解密:同理,既然是签名,那肯 ...

最新文章

  1. MySQL · 引擎介绍 · Sphinx源码剖析(三)
  2. Kaldi不支持Cuda10_1版本
  3. 解决报错:error: function declaration isn’t a prototype [-Werror=strict-prototypes]
  4. 杂篇-从整理文件发起的杂谈[-File-]
  5. git warning: LF will be replaced by CRLF in 解决办法
  6. html pre设置宽度,求救!html语言中pre宽度的设置属性!
  7. matlab axb c,matlab调用C源代码(续)
  8. C++ httpclient
  9. 可以发外链的网站_可以发外链的地方有哪些?-top推
  10. 安卓+4.0.4+java模拟器_Android 4.0.4模拟器安装完全教程(图文)
  11. 白帽SQL注入实战过程记录(2)——根据information_schema组装SQL注入语句
  12. 华为系列设备优先级总结(三)
  13. c++比c快?一道字符串题目
  14. 计算虚继承中对象占用的空间
  15. vscode设置eclipse快捷键
  16. IDEA右键菜单管理--懒人专用
  17. 彬彬股份牵手正极技术巨头 服装转型锂电
  18. 域和工作组的概念以及区别
  19. 个人计算机培训校本研修总结,个人研修总结
  20. 零知识证明 - 从QSP到QAP

热门文章

  1. 树状数组区间修改和区间求和
  2. 自动化测试(二)如何用python写一个用户登陆功能
  3. C语言/ 运算符的优先级以及结合方向
  4. HDU 1556【线段树区间更新】
  5. 篮球战术谈之经典配合
  6. android虚拟机的使用教程,Android 虚拟机可以这么用了 ?
  7. 客户端(https)与服务器交互过程
  8. Mac终端文件类型显示不同颜色
  9. 为什么你很努力,进步却很慢?
  10. Android “Theme.AppCompat.Light”解决方法